A Genetic Optimization Algorithm to Solve the Problem of the Load-Balancing of Network Load
Category: Networking and Communications
Tags: network
Overview An optimum genetic algorithm for balanced network load is proposed in this paper; the algorithm employs the natural number-coded and the selection crossover mutation operator. The algorithm carries on the entire spatial parallel search which concentrates on the high performance parts in order to improve the efficiencies and robustness of the search with no restriction to the optimization objective function. The simulation result shows that the algorithm is effective, and remarkably improves the uneven load distribution that exists in the conventional Short-Path Algorithm (SPF).
